About Adele Magnelli

Adele Magnelli is a scholar working on Museology, Human-Computer Interaction,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ition, Marketing and Archeology, having authored 5 papers that have together received 225 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Virtual Reality Applications and Impacts (3 papers), Museums and Cultural Heritage (3 papers), Augmented Reality Applications (2 papers), Management, Economics, and Public Policy (1 paper), Customer Service Quality and Loyalty (1 paper), Consumer Retail Behavior Studies (1 paper), 3D Surveying and Cultural Heritage (1 paper) and Ancient Mediterranean Archaeology and History (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Museology (68 citations), Human-Computer Interaction (99 citations), Geology (31 citations),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ition (65 citations) and Computer Graphics and Computer-Aided Design (10 citations). Adele Magnelli has collaborated with scholars based in Italy and United States. Frequent co-authors include Mariapina Trunfio, Salvatore Campana and Maria Della Lucia.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Heritage Tourism, Current Issues in Tourism, Museum Management and Curatorship,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Marché et organisations.
